#f48cf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f48cf4 is composed of 95.7% red, 54.9%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 75.3%. #f48cf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e919e9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

● #f48cf4 color description : Very soft magenta.
#f48cf4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f48cf4 has RGB values of R:244, G:140,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16026868.

Shades and Tints of #f48cf4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010a is the darkest color, while #fef7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f48cf4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4bcc4 is the less saturated color, while #fe82fe is the most saturated one.
